RFP Description

The Vendor is required to provide public website redesign developers or digital agencies to redesign and rebuild its public-facing website.
- Requirement:
1. Website design and development
•    Redesign board public-facing website to feature a modern structure and intuitive layout. 
•    Ensure the final product is fully consistent with board brand and style guidelines, while integrating best practices in user experience (UX) and design to maximize user engagement and accessibility. 
•    If applicable, propose a content management system (CMS) that meets board needs, emphasizing:
o    Full content ownership 
o    Ease of use (non-technical staff editors) and technical support staff 
o    Cost-effectiveness o no page or content limits
o    Extensibility for future functionality (e.g., potential for stakeholder login, document database, etc.)
•    Migrate existing content to the new platform, ensuring formatting consistency and quality. 
•    Ensure the new site is responsive and optimized for desktop, tablet, and mobile.
2. Content and media management
•    Support embedding or hosting of mixed media (pdfs, images, videos, infographics, and forms). 
•    Implement document organization and search capabilities (e.g., tagging, filtering, etc.). 
•    Enable board to post news items, notices, and educational articles with minimal technical assistance.
3. Accessibility, compliance, and security
•    Ensure compliance with accessibility standards.
•    Comply with FOIP and state public-sector privacy obligations.
•    Implement SSL, routine security updates, and user permission controls.
4. Technical considerations
•    Host on board current server and recommend different server (if applicable) and ensure data residency compliance with state. 
•    Provide recommendations for ongoing hosting and maintenance (self-managed or vendor-supported). 
•    Include analytics integration (e.g., google analytics, etc.) and search engine optimization (SEO) optimization.
5. Training and documentation
•    Provide training for board staff on the use of the CMS (if applicable), including posting, editing, and document management. 
•    Supply technical documentation for maintenance and updates.

- Budget: $15,000 and $25,000
